Position Summary
The Master Data Administrator will focus on creating and maintaining Material Masters, BOMs, Routings, Production Versions, and Packaging Instructions for various Aptar sites in EMEA. This role will work closely with the local sites (the requestors) and bring new and improved efficiencies to standardize data maintenance to follow similar practices of setting-up, storing data consistently, and following similar processes across these various Aptar sites.
This role is based in Aptar Ceske Budejovice, one of Aptar’s GBS (Global Business Services) centers to leverage synergies in working with other departments housed in the same center.
Key Responsibilities
- Work with a team specializing in SAP data related to Material Masters, BOMs, Routings, Production Versions, and Packaging Instructions from creation through utilization
- Perform data consistency checks
- Support and Interact with requestors (local sites) to clarify master data creation or maintenance needs
- Understand overall end-to-end Material Master Data processes to ensure Master Data is efficiently maintained, harmonized, and accurate
- Troubleshoot and proactively identify issues, analyze reasons for data error, correct and perform root cause analysis + elaborate corrective action plans
- Export and summarize data relating to material master data for multiple functional areas of the company using queries and reports
- Support the Global Master Data Governance Team and cross-train with other team members to further enhance value to the organization
- Support future Master Data projects
- Participate in continuous improvement initiatives within GMDG/GBS
